Is a Stairlift Right for You?

Stairlifts are mechanical devices designed to help people with difficulty climbing stairs due to age, physical challenges, or health conditions. From those recovering from surgery to elderly users wanting to stay in their homes, these mobility aids can genuinely transform a person’s daily life.

Consider investing in a stairlift if navigating stairs has become challenging, painful, or unsafe. Stairlift installation does not require planning permission for most homes, and these devices can be fitted to most staircases without major structural changes. What Are the Different Types of Stairlifts?

Each stairlift type is designed for specific staircase configurations and user requirements.

Curved Stairlifts

Curved stairlifts provide the best solution for staircases with bends, turns, or intermediate landings. Each unit is custom-made to match your staircase’s exact dimensions and configuration.

These models can navigate even the most complex staircase designs, including spiral stairs and those with multiple turns. Curved stairlifts deliver seamless movement around corners and across landings.

Outdoor Stairlifts

Weather-resistant outdoor stairlifts help you access external areas like gardens, patios, or front entrances. These models are specially designed to withstand British weather conditions year-round.

Built with corrosion-resistant materials and weatherproof components, outdoor stairlifts include protective covers and enhanced sealing to prevent water damage.

Understanding Stairlift Components

The following components work together to provide safe, reliable operation for your stairlift system.

Track and Rail Systems

The track is the backbone of a stairlift system. Straight tracks are manufactured to standard lengths and adjusted during installation. Curved tracks require precise measurement and custom manufacturing to match your staircase perfectly.

Modern tracks are designed to be unobtrusive, folding away when not in use to allow normal stair access for other family members.

Seating and Safety Features

Stairlift seats come with several comfort and safety features that make safe, comfortable operation possible:

  • Adequate padding and adjustable height for personalised comfort
  • Swivel functionality that makes getting on and off easier and safer
  • Properly positioned armrests for comfortable support without restricting movement
  • Essential seatbelts for security during travel between floors
  • Obstruction sensors that automatically stop the stairlift if something blocks its path
  • Smooth start/stop mechanisms to prevent jerky movements that could cause discomfort

Controls and Operation

Modern stairlifts feature user-friendly controls designed for people with limited dexterity. They include an armrest control panel and remote controls that can call the stairlift from either floor.

If multiple users will be using the stairlift, look for large, clearly marked buttons and consider models with adjustable speed settings.

What Should You Consider When Choosing a Stairlift?

These important factors should influence your stairlift selection and help you get the best solution for your needs.

1. Staircase Assessment and Measurements

Professional assessment is required to determine the best stairlift type and ensure a correct fit. Consider your staircase width, doors at the top or bottom, and any obstructions that might affect installation.

Some staircases can accommodate stairlifts, but narrow stairs or those with tight turns may require specific models or modifications.

2. Weight Capacity and User Requirements

Choose a stairlift with a suitable weight capacity for safe operation. Some standard models support up to 25 stone, though heavy-duty options are available for higher weight requirements.

Consider the primary user’s mobility level, strength, and specific needs, like swivel seats for easier transfers or adjustable footrests for comfort.

4. Installation and Maintenance

Professional installation is essential for safety and warranty coverage. Some straight stairlifts can be installed within a few hours, though curved models may take longer due to their custom nature.
